HC Deb 21 April 2004 vol 420 c17WS
The Minister of State, Ministry of Defence (Mr. Adam Ingram)

I am pleased to be able to announce that we will be buying 64 Tomahawk land attack missiles from the United States under the terms of a foreign military sales case. These are conventionally armed land attack missiles. These new missiles will be to higher—Block IV—specification than our existing Block III missiles. As such, they will provide the ability to retarget or abort a mission in flight and will also provide battle damage indication. They will be capable of being fired from our current Trafalgar Class submarines as well as from our new Astute Class submarines when they enter service.

This decision shows our continued commitment to enabling precision attack at long range against selected targets.
